安全电子邮件系统是一种结合了加密技术、身份认证和访问控制等多种安全措施,以确保电子邮件在传输和存储过程中的保密性、完整性和可用性的系统,以下是对安全电子邮件系统的详细解释:
1、客户端软件:
用户通过客户端软件发送和接收电子邮件,这些软件通常提供用户界面,让用户能够方便地撰写、发送、接收和管理电子邮件。
客户端软件还负责实现加密和解密功能,确保邮件内容在传输过程中保持机密。
2、邮件服务器:
邮件服务器是电子邮件系统的核心组成部分,负责处理和转发电子邮件。
在安全电子邮件系统中,邮件服务器还需要支持加密通信,如使用SSL/TLS协议来加密邮件传输过程。
3、加密模块:
加密模块负责对邮件内容进行加密和解密操作。
这通常涉及使用对称加密算法(如AES)和非对称加密算法(如RSA)的组合,以确保邮件内容的机密性和完整性。
4、身份验证机制:
身份验证机制用于验证发件人和收件人的身份,防止未经授权的访问和改动。
常见的身份验证方法包括用户名/密码组合、数字证书等。
5、安全协议:
安全电子邮件系统使用一系列安全协议来确保邮件的安全传输和处理。
常用的安全协议包括SSL/TLS(用于加密通信)、PGP(用于邮件加密和签名)和S/MIME(用于邮件加密、签名和身份验证)等。
1、发送邮件:
发件人使用客户端软件撰写邮件,并选择加密选项(如果需要)。
客户端软件使用发件人的私钥对邮件内容进行数字签名,以确保邮件的真实性和完整性。
客户端软件使用收件人的公钥对邮件内容进行加密,以确保邮件内容的机密性。
加密后的邮件通过SMTP协议发送到邮件服务器。
2、传输邮件:
邮件服务器接收到加密邮件后,将其存储在服务器上,等待收件人收取。
在传输过程中,邮件可能经过多个邮件服务器的转发,但始终保持加密状态。
3、接收邮件:
收件人使用客户端软件连接到邮件服务器,并下载加密邮件。
客户端软件使用收件人的私钥对邮件内容进行解密,以恢复原始邮件内容。
客户端软件还会验证发件人的数字签名,以确保邮件的真实性和完整性。
1、保密性:
通过加密技术,确保邮件内容在传输和存储过程中不被泄露给未授权的人员。
2、完整性:
数字签名和哈希函数等技术可以验证邮件的完整性,确保邮件在传输过程中没有被改动或损坏。
3、可用性:
安全电子邮件系统可以确保邮件服务的稳定性和可靠性,减少因安全破绽导致的服务中断和数据丢失。
1、企业通信:
在企业环境中,安全电子邮件系统可以保护敏感信息和商业机密的传输和存储。
企业可以使用自己的邮件服务器和加密模块来构建安全的电子邮件系统。
2、个人隐私保护:
对于注重个人隐私的用户来说,安全电子邮件系统可以提供额外的保护层来防止个人信息泄露。
用户可以选择使用端到端加密的电子邮件服务来确保通信的机密性和完整性。
安全电子邮件系统是一种重要的网络安全技术,它结合了多种安全措施来确保电子邮件在传输和存储过程中的安全性,随着网络威胁的不断演变和升级,安全电子邮件系统的重要性将越来越凸显出来。